What is UPVC?
UPVC is a kind of plastic that is widely utilized in the construction industry, especially for window and door frames. Unlike regular PVC, UPVC does not consist of plasticizers, which makes it rigid and appropriate for structural applications. The material is resistant to wetness and environmental deterioration, offering it a longer life-span compared to traditional materials like wood and metal.
Benefits of UPVC Windows and Doors
Resilience: UPVC is extremely resistant to rot, deterioration, and fading, making it an outstanding choice for environments with extreme weather conditions.
Energy Efficiency: UPVC frames can assist enhance the energy performance of homes. They are exceptional insulators, which indicates they can help in reducing cooling and heating expenses.
Low Maintenance: Unlike wood frames that might require routine painting and sealing, UPVC can simply be cleaned with soap and water, maintaining its appearance with very little effort.
Cost-Effective: Although the preliminary investment may be greater than aluminum or wood choices, the long life expectancy and low maintenance requirements of UPVC make it a more economical choice gradually.
Visually Pleasing: UPVC doors and windows can be found in numerous designs and colors, guaranteeing homeowners can discover an option that matches their property.
